Maximise Your Golf Game: An In-Depth Exploration of Golf Ball Compression Levels
Decoding Compression Ratings for Exceptional Performance

Understanding golf ball compression ratings is essential for golfers who want to enhance their performance on the course, especially in regions like South Africa, where varying altitudes can significantly influence play. Balls with lower compression provide a softer feel, making them ideal for players with slower swing speeds. Conversely, higher compression balls deliver a firmer sensation, which benefits those with faster swings. Recognising the implications of these ratings is crucial for optimising distance and ensuring pinpoint control on the greens, ultimately improving overall gameplay.
When playing at local golf courses, golfers must consider how compression affects ball flight, particularly on fairways. For instance, players using a low compression ball may achieve greater distance on softer surfaces, yet they might encounter challenges with precision when approaching the greens. By carefully selecting the right compression rating, golfers can avoid common errors and significantly elevate their performance, making informed choices that align with their unique playing styles.
How Can You Match Compression to Your Swing Speed?
Enhancing your golfing experience starts with assessing your typical swing speed and selecting a ball compression that complements it. Players with slower swing speeds typically benefit from lower compression balls, as these can facilitate greater distance. In contrast, those with faster swings may find that higher compression balls provide improved control and precision. Taking these factors into account is vital for maximising performance and achieving the best possible results on the course.
South African golf courses often feature firm turf and variable winds, making it imperative for players to choose a ball that aligns with their individual swing characteristics. By trying out different compression ratings during practice rounds, golfers can discover the ideal match that consistently yields superior results across a variety of local courses, thereby refining their overall game.

Step-by-Step Guide to Selecting the Right Compression

To determine the ideal golf ball compression, start by measuring your swing speed. This can be achieved using a launch monitor at a golf shop or by consulting with a local professional. After obtaining this data, review your performance notes from several holes played with different balls to identify which compression yields the most favourable outcomes for your game.
It is crucial to observe how the ball behaves in various scenarios, including its spin rates and rolling characteristics on the greens. By evaluating these aspects, golfers can refine their choices and select a compression that enhances their performance and enjoyment on the course.

Frequently Asked Questions
What Is Golf Ball Compression?
Golf ball compression refers to the extent to which a ball deforms upon impact. This characteristic influences distance, control, and feel, making it crucial for players to select the appropriate compression based on their swing speed and playing style for optimal performance.
How Can I Accurately Measure My Swing Speed?
You can determine your swing speed by using a launch monitor at a golf shop or by collaborating with a coach. Many local driving ranges are equipped with technology designed to help you accurately assess your swing speed for better equipment selection.
What Compression Is Best for Beginners?
Beginners generally benefit from lower compression balls, which help maximise distance and reduce the risk of mis-hits. These balls provide a softer feel and enhance overall enjoyment of the game, making them ideal for new players.
How Does Altitude Impact Golf Ball Performance?
At higher elevations, the decreased air density allows the ball to travel further. Golfers should consider using specific compressions that optimise carry and control in these conditions to maintain consistent performance, especially in elevated regions.
Can Temperature Affect My Choice of Golf Ball?
Yes, temperature can significantly influence ball performance. Softer balls may perform better in warmer conditions, while firmer options are recommended for cooler temperatures to ensure energy transfer and maintain precision during play.
